Onondaga Men's Lacrosse defeated Monroe Community College, 21-7, in Rochester on Saturday afternoon.
The Lazers only held a one goal advantage at the end of the first period before scoring seven straight in the second to have an, 11-3, lead at the half, and they added five more goals in each of the final two periods to win the eleventh straight of the season.
James Sexton scored a game-high 5 goals and added 2 assists.
Russ Oakes and
Larson Sundown each had 5 points, with Oakes scoring four goals and Sundown scoring one. Two goals apiece came from
Zach Pierce and
Thakwi Cross, and ten additional Lazers recorded a point in the win.
On the defensive side,
Zach Pinney and
Jacob Corcoran both picked up four ground balls and caused a total of five turnovers.
Colton Thew went 10-for-14 from the faceoff,
Evan Schumacher went 11-for-15, and
Ty Cadeau won 2-of-2.
Riley Smith gave up 6 goals and made 8 saves in 49 minutes of play, and
Kyle Leeming stopped two of the three shots that he faced in the final 11 minutes.
